JOB SUMMARY:

We are looking for a Sr. Principal Power Design Engineer to assume a key role as a member of the Multi-Function Products elite team of engineers. This role is in McKinney, TX.

Basic Qualifications:

  • Bachelor’s in Science, Technology, Engineering, or Mathematics (STEM)
  • 10+ years of related experience
  • Design, analysis, test, and simulation experience with linear converters, and familiarity with all of the following non-isolated converter topologies: buck, boost, buck-boost.
  • Professional design, analysis, and simulation experience with at least three of the following isolated converter topologies: flyback, half-bridge, full-bridge, forward, push-pull, resonant.
  • Experience with schematic capture tools such as Siemens DxDesigner.
  • Experience Using tools such as MATLAB, MathCAD, Mathematica, or other similar tools. Must have experience developing templates with these tools.
  • Transformer and inductor design, analysis, test, and simulation considerations in power electronics circuits.
  • EMI Filter design, analysis, test, and simulation considerations in power electronics circuits.
  • Analog electronics design, including all of the following: FET/BJT logic level, op-amp, high/low/band pass filters, clock/data termination, and comparator circuits.
  • The ability to obtain and maintain a U.S. security clearance. U.S. citizenship is required as only U.S. citizens are eligible for a security clearance

Preferred Qualifications :

  • Digital power electronics design, analysis, simulation, and test. Includes familiarity with embedded systems architecture and firmware development for digitally controlled power supplies.
  • Utilizing and creating electrical design specifications.
  • Designing at the power system level to meet concerns of adjacent disciplines, such as thermal, structural, mechanical, reliability, and quality.
  • Wide bandgap devices (SiC, GaN) in power electronics designs.
  • Circuit simulator SIMPLIS, and/or system simulator SABER.
  • Siemens Hyperlynx.
  • Acting as a liaison between program and functional management in a cross-matrixed organization.
  • Military specifications.
  • Design considerations for voltages > 400V and/or power > 10kW.
  • Three-phase power systems, power factor control, and inverter/rectifier development.
  • Motor control development.
  • Program management tools such as Earned Value.
  • Proposal development.
  • Guiding drafters through the ECAD process, including the layout and routing concerns specific to non-isolated and isolated power electronics. The ability to roadmap PCB design relating to power electronics circuits as it pertains to the direction of future business.
  • Experience leading larger teams, and experience working with other team leads toward a larger goal.
  • Direct experience managing customer relationships.
  • Experience communicating and documenting technical topics at the small and large team level, and experience presenting to upper levels of management and customers.
  • Experience conducting trade studies relating to power electronics architecture at the power system level and, the ability to review related work completed by junior engineers.
  • The ability to roadmap transformer and inductor technologies as they pertain to the direction of future business.
  • The ability to roadmap EMI Filter design in power electronics circuits as it pertains to the direction of future business.
  • The ability to roadmap analog electronics design in power electronics circuits as it pertains to the direction of future business.
  • Experience with requirements definition early in the design cycle.
  • An understanding of switching converter control techniques and modes such as voltage mode, peak and average current modes, their advantages and disadvantages.
  • The ability to roadmap power electronics technology use as it pertains to the direction of future business.
  • The ability to roadmap PCB design relating to power electronics circuits as it pertains to the direction of future business

Responsibilities:

R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Design, analyze, simulate, test, and document power conversion circuitry potentially utilizing any standard power conversion topologies (non-isolated and isolated) with the primary emphasis on board mounted power end use applications.
  • Engage in road mapping activities.
  • Architect at the power system level.
  • Oversee circuit card, stack, and power system development through its design phases, from requirements definition through initial integration testing.
  • Define and execute schedules for circuit, circuit card, stack, and power system level tasking.
  • Guide ECAD drafters and junior engineers through layout and routing activities. Define layer stackup definitions. Act as an expert regarding creepage and clearance concerns.
  • Lead large teams to success with schedule, budget, and technical execution. Manage related risks.
  • Engage in personal technical growth, and facilitate technical growth in peers and junior engineers.
  • Drive the capture of opportunities needed to mature the organization on the technical front.
  • Clearly present work product of your team to functional, program, and corporate leadership. Guide junior engineers on technical presentation skills.
